/**
* Plan resume resolver.
*/
public class PlanResumeResolver implements Resolver {
private HealthMonitor monitor;
@Override
public void open(HealthMonitor monitor) {
this.monitor = monitor;
}
@Override
public void close() {
}
@Override
public AdjustJobConfig resolve(List symptomList) {
PlanChanged signal = null;
for (Symptom symptom : symptomList) {
if (symptom instanceof PlanChanged) {
signal = (PlanChanged) symptom;
break;
}
}
if (signal != null) {
AdjustJobConfig adjustJobConfig = new AdjustJobConfig(monitor.getJobID(), -1);
for (Map.Entry entry : monitor.getJobConfig().getVertexConfigs().entrySet()) {
RestServerClient.VertexConfig targetConfig = signal.getTargetConfig().getVertexConfigs().get(entry.getKey());
adjustJobConfig.addVertex(
entry.getKey(), entry.getValue().getParallelism(), targetConfig.getParallelism(), entry.getValue().getResourceSpec(), targetConfig.getResourceSpec());
}
return adjustJobConfig;
}
return null;
}
}
